    tdf#162646 suppress drawing hairlines when scaling
    
    Previously, drawing hairlines (i.e. zero line width) was only
    suppressed when running unit tests. But drawing hairlines causes
    unexpected shifting of the lines when using a Retina display on
    macOS and antialiasing is disabled.
